Summary

GL7 3LB is a primarily residential postcode in Langford, Oxfordshire. It was first introduced in October 1985.

The most common council tax bands are C and B.

Residential buildings are typically semi-detached and ter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are mostly houses and bungalows.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£191,717 to £1,274,845 with an average of £347,239.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are mostly a mix of social housing and ow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C, D and E.

The average commercial rateable value is £2,700. The most common recorded business type is Sewage Treatment Works.

In the 2011 census, there were 70 people resident in GL7 3LB, of which 38 were male and 32 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

GL7 3LB is in the Oxford trav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Oxfordshire Primary Care Trust.

GL7 3LB is approximately 80m (262ft) above sea level.
